What is Restorative Yoga?

In the hustle and bustle of daily life, yoga can give you a sense of calmness and peace. It helps in nourishing and relaxing the body, soothing the incessant mind, reducing anxiety, and relaxing your nervous system. With the regular practice of this type, you can restore the internal hormonal balance as well as get an improved immune system.

Restorative Yoga Benefits

There are various benefits of Restorative yoga. A few of them are as follows:

  • Comforts your body and mind to an extreme level.
  • Deepens self-awareness and introspection.
  • Stills the mind and enhances flexibility.
  • Balances your nervous system.
  • It improves the immune system.
  • It enhances the capacity for balancing and healing.
  • Makes improvement to mood states.
